The Location

Situated in the thriving market town of North Walsham, this lovely home enjoys a highly convenient location with everything you need close by. The town offers a welcoming community atmosphere with a wide range of independent shops, supermarkets, cafés, and local pubs, as well as excellent schools and everyday amenities all within easy reach.

North Walsham also benefits from great transport connections, including its railway station on the Bittern Line, providing regular services to Norwich, Cromer, and the North Norfolk coast, making commuting or days out by train simple and stress-free. The surrounding countryside and coastal villages are perfect for weekend walks, bike rides, or exploring the Norfolk Broads, offering a wonderful balance between town convenience and rural charm.
